软件的涅磐---读后评论


“构件”是一个有别于“对象”的,不同层次的封装,复用的级别也有不同。不同构件的粒度也和不同的行业,企业的需求的不同,有者直接的关系。“构件”其实是“原子”(高度封装的原子结构)的概念,不同物质,他们的原子结构不同,但是他们是组成任何物质的“单元”,当然,物质的组成也需要环境,也就是我们需要一个容器,一个基于“原子”单元的搭建平台,我们将我们所需要的“原子”,在这个平台,或者叫容器中,按照规范,搭建起来。而这种平台需要拥有一个,构件的开发环境,构件的集成,管理,部署,数据总线xml.以及数据信息的通讯EAI
ico_pencil.gif优快云 网友 ( 2004-06-18)
所有的行业,企业的ERP都可以在这个基于构件技术的平台上,搭建出来
ico_pencil.gifdarzui ( 2004-06-17)
软件的构件化,无疑是从建筑工程和机械制造中学习来的一种制造产品的方式。建筑和机械之的构件化,是基于低技术含量且稳定的大量基础构件之上的,比如螺栓,比如水泥板,只要采取合格的原料,就必然能够产生合格的构件,然后要做的,就是怎样将这些构件合理地组装起来了。然而对于软件来说,即便是最基础的构件,也是由coding生成的,其中渗透了太多人的智慧,既然有人脑的参与,就必然会产生不确定性,因此,构件的合格性就不能得到完全的保证。
我觉得这些是软件构件话的大难点,构件化肯定是未来的趋势,但是具体如何实现,还需要很长时间的摸索和实验。
ico_pencil.gif优快云 网友 ( 2004-06-16)
其实企业应用软件开发已经有了能将开发效率提高一个量级以上的软件工具平台,只要一个小时左右的时间,它就能完整地加工成一个进销存系统,或者一个OA系统,或者一个CRM系统。所有的开发工作只需要像画UML图一样进行模型定义,由软件工具全自动地加工出最终软件成品!不信?访问http://www.kcomsoft.com就知道这是不是真的。它依据的不仅是构件技术,而是基于模型驱动的自动编码技术。
ico_pencil.gif优快云 网友 ( 2004-06-15)
我听过普元的培训,但依然认为现在说构件化就是银弹为时过早,在普元的试验环境下,我搭建helloworld程序足足花费2小时,从入门来看,实在看不出构件的好处,从表示层来说,我找不到任何证据,证明用可视化逻辑代替代码逻辑可以带来效率的提高。但我相信,无论是写代码还是使用可视化建模,那些有经验的人,必然可以达到高效率。所以从这点来说,如果用户熟悉了普元的环境,还是可以有所作为的,如果我们写代码的人员一样。
没有银弹,依然是我的观点,构件化目前不是银弹,也是我的观点。cbd与mda虽然很热,却依然无法徒然提高生产率,这是肯定的。如果我的观点错误,那么将有大批程序员面另下岗的危机了。
优快云 网友 ( 2004-06-18)
“构件”是一个有别于“对象”的,不同层次的封装,复用的级别也有不同。不同构件的粒度也和不同的行业,企业的需求的不同,有者直接的关系。“构件”其实是“原子”(高度封装的原子结构)的概念,不同物质,他们的原子结构不同,但是他们是组成任何物质的“单元”,当然,物质的组成也需要环境,也就是我们需要一个容器,一个基于“原子”单元的搭建平台,我们将我们所需要的“原子”,在这个平台,或者叫容器中,按照规范,搭建起来。而这种平台需要拥有一个,构件的开发环境,构件的集成,管理,部署,数据总线xml.以及数据信息的通讯EAI
ico_pencil.gif优快云 网友 ( 2004-06-17)
它无不预示着软件产业机制的转型。要始终懂的如何去把握自己的方向,千万别随着老板走!应该找的“专业点”一直坚持下去!
ico_pencil.gif优快云 网友 ( 2004-06-17)
“相信进化论吧,最终,旧的一切会被抛弃,取而代之的将会是崭新的面向构件的软件结构。”
构件也需要人去编写呀。就好像网络不能生产粮食一样,粮食还是要人去生产的。
ico_pencil.gif优快云 网友 ( 2004-06-16)
其实企业应用软件开发已经有了能将开发效率提高一个量级以上的软件工具平台,只要一个小时左右的时间,它就能完整地加工成一个进销存系统,或者一个OA系统,或者一个CRM系统。所有的开发工作只需要像画UML图一样进行模型定义,由软件工具全自动地加工出最终软件成品!不信?访问http://www.kcomsoft.com就知道这是不是真的。它依据的不仅是构件技术,而是基于模型驱动的自动编码技术。
ico_pencil.gif优快云 网友 ( 2004-06-15)
我听过普元的培训,但依然认为现在说构件化就是银弹为时过早,在普元的试验环境下,我搭建helloworld程序足足花费2小时,从入门来看,实在看不出构件的好处,从表示层来说,我找不到任何证据,证明用可视化逻辑代替代码逻辑可以带来效率的提高。但我相信,无论是写代码还是使用可视化建模,那些有经验的人,必然可以达到高效率。所以从这点来说,如果用户熟悉了普元的环境,还是可以有所作为的,如果我们写代码的人员一样。
没有银弹,依然是我的观点,构件化目前不是银弹,也是我的观点。cbd与mda虽然很热,却依然无法徒然提高生产率,这是肯定的。如果我的观点错误,那么将有大批程序员面另下岗的危机了。
优快云 网友 ( 2004-06-16)
构件不是代码式的?构建“美”,代码不“美”?这话说的有失水准吧,我逻辑学的不好...
ico_pencil.gif优快云 网友 ( 2004-06-15)
我听过普元的培训,但依然认为现在说构件化就是银弹为时过早,在普元的试验环境下,我搭建helloworld程序足足花费2小时,从入门来看,实在看不出构件的好处,从表示层来说,我找不到任何证据,证明用可视化逻辑代替代码逻辑可以带来效率的提高。但我相信,无论是写代码还是使用可视化建模,那些有经验的人,必然可以达到高效率。所以从这点来说,如果用户熟悉了普元的环境,还是可以有所作为的,如果我们写代码的人员一样。
没有银弹,依然是我的观点,构件化目前不是银弹,也是我的观点。cbd与mda虽然很热,却依然无法徒然提高生产率,这是肯定的。如果我的观点错误,那么将有大批程序员面另下岗的危机了。
ico_pencil.gif优快云 网友 ( 2004-06-15)
黄柳青是上海普元(http://www.primeton.com)的CTO,写这种文章不怪了,大家看过就算了
ico_pencil.gif优快云 网友 ( 2004-06-14)
我觉得这是普元的抢手写的
ico_pencil.gif优快云 网友 ( 2004-06-11)
其实企业应用软件开发已经有了能将开发效率提高一个量级以上的软件工具平台,只要一个小时左右的时间,它就能完整地加工成一个进销存系统,或者一个OA系统,或者一个CRM系统。所有的开发工作只需要像画UML图一样进行模型定义,由软件工具全自动地加工出最终软件成品!不信?访问http://www.kcomsoft.com就知道这是不是真的。它依据的不仅是构件技术,而是基于模型驱动的自动编码技术。
### ART-Pi STM32H750 Linux移植教程和资源 #### 一、准备工作 对于ART-Pi STM32H750VB而言,要实现Linux系统的移植并非一件容易的事。通常情况下,这类微控制器更适合运行实时操作系统RTOS如RT-Thread而非完整的Linux系统[^4]。 然而,在特定需求驱动下,确实存在一些尝试将轻量级Linux内核移植至ARM Cortex-M系列MCU上的案例。这些项目往往依赖于高度裁剪过的uCLinux或其他专为低功耗嵌入式设备设计的小型化Linux发行版。 #### 二、具体步骤概述 1. **选择合适的Linux版本** - 对于STM32H750这样的低端处理器来说,建议采用经过优化处理后的μClinux或者其他专门为无MMU架构定制的精简版Linux内核。 2. **获取必要的工具链和支持文件** - 安装交叉编译器以及相关构建工具; - 下载目标芯片对应的BSP(Board Support Package),如果官方未提供,则需自行编写启动加载程序(Bootloader)并适配硬件特性; 3. **配置与编译内核** - 修改Makefile以适应新的体系结构设置; - 根据实际应用场景调整内核选项,去除不必要的模块和服务来减小镜像大小; 4. **创建根文件系统** - 利用BusyBox等工具建立基础命令集合; - 添加应用程序和其他必需的服务进程; 5. **测试与调试** - 将生成好的映像通过JTAG/SWD接口写入Flash存储区; - 进行初步的功能验证,确保能够正常启动进入shell界面; 6. **持续改进和完善** - 解决遇到的各种兼容性和性能瓶颈问题; - 增加更多实用功能直至满足预期要求为止; 值得注意的是,上述流程涉及到大量底层编程和技术细节操作,对于开发者的技术水平提出了较高要求。而且由于缺乏广泛支持,整个过程中可能会面临诸多挑战。 ```bash # 示例:安装交叉编译环境(假设使用arm-linux-gnueabi) sudo apt-get update && sudo apt-get install gcc-arm-linux-gnueabihf ```
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值